Duchess ‘getting better’

NZPA London The Duchess of Kent, troubled by ill-health since April, was getting better and would resume her official engagements next month, a Royal spokesman said yesterday.

But he said that the SO-

year-old Duchess, wife of the Queen’s cousin, the Duke of Kent, would accept fewer public engagements. The Duchess, one of the busiest members of the Royal Family, underwent surgery to remove an ovarian cyst five months ago. She has suffered periodic

bouts of illness since she had a miscarriage in 1977.

Her spokesman said that she had 16 public engagements planned, starting on October 20 when she and her husband would attend the London premiere of the movie, “La Traviata.”
